Austrian Ecstasy

Prep: 20 min Cook: 35 min Serves: 12 Cuisine: Austrian

A rich, chocolatey cake with crunchy pecans, perfect for special occasions or indulgent desserts, offering a moist texture and deep flavor that appeals to chocolate lovers.

Ingredients

  • 4 oz. semi-sweet chocolate
  • 1/4 c. butter
  • 2 eggs
  • 2 c. sugar
  • 1 1/2 c. milk
  • 1 tsp. vanilla
  • 1/2 tsp. salt
  • 1 tsp. baking powder
  • 1 1/2 c. all-purpose flour
  • 1 c. finely chopped pecans

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. Grease two 9-inch round cake pans and line with wax paper, then grease the paper.
  3. In a 3-quart saucepan, over low heat, melt the semi-sweet chocolate and butter; remove from heat.
  4. Using a wooden spoon, beat in the eggs one at a time.
  5. Stir in sugar, milk, vanilla, and salt.
  6. Add the all-purpose flour and baking powder, stirring until smooth.
  7. Fold in the finely chopped pecans.
  8. Pour the batter evenly into the prepared pans.
  9. Bake for 30 to 35 minutes or until a wooden pick inserted in the center comes out clean.
  10. Cool in the pans on wire racks for five minutes.
  11. Remove from pans and peel off the wax paper immediately.
  12. Cool completely on wire racks before serving.
